Updating your Thomson TV firmware is the best way to resolve system bugs, improve picture quality, and ensure your smart apps remain compatible with the latest Google security patches.
Depending on your model and whether your TV currently boots, you can update via the internet (OTA) or a USB drive. Method 1: Online System Update (Recommended)
For most Thomson Android and Google TVs, the easiest way to update is directly through the settings menu while connected to Wi-Fi.
Open Settings: Press the Home button on your remote and navigate to the Settings icon (top right). thomson tv firmware update
Navigate to Device Preferences: Select Device Preferences (on some models, this may simply be listed as About). Check for Updates: Select About → System Update.
Download and Install: If an update is available (e.g., a move from Android 10 to 12), select Download. Once the download finishes, select Install.
Note: Do not turn off your TV or disconnect the power during this process. Method 2: Manual Update via USB
